Rating: 4.76,Pages: 319,No dia 25 de janeiro de 2019, às 12h28, a B1, barragem desativada da Mina do Córrego do Feijão, explorada pela mineradora Vale na cidade de Brumadinho, Minas Gerais, rompeu. Seu rastro de lama, rejeitos de minério e destruição se estendeu por mais de 300 quilômetros, levando torres de transmissão, trens de carga, pontes, casas, árvores, animais e, na contagem oficial da tragédia, a vida de 270 pessoas (ou 272, considerando as duas gestantes entre os mortos). Jornalista investigativa premiada, a mineira Daniela Arbex foi a campo para reconstituir em detalhes as primeiras 96 horas da tragédia. Ela entrevistou sobreviventes, familiares das vítimas, bombeiros, médicos-legistas, policiais e moradores das áreas atingidas. Arbex retornou à região para acompanhar o impacto das disputas por indenizações e contrapartidas institucionais para a reparação dos danos materiais. Além da escrita precisa da autora, que reconstitui a trajetória das vítimas e dos trabalhos de resgate com toda a brutalidade da tragédia, mas ao mesmo tempo com extrema delicadeza, o livro apresenta ainda fotografias que ajudam a dimensionar e humanizar a tragédia.
